What is the ACES Process industrial autoclave?

An industrial autoclave is a chamber in which materials are processed under high pressure and temperature. The main characteristics are:

  • Precise pressure control for optimal results in sterilization and chemical processes.
  • Extended temperature range , allowing operation far above the boiling point.
  • Vacuum systems for air removal in processes with high demands.
  • Multi-level protection systems – valves, sensors and automatic controllers.

Working principle

An autoclave uses pressurized steam to create a high-temperature environment in which the destruction of microorganisms and the occurrence of chemical reactions become significantly faster and more efficient.


Applications

  • Medicine: sterilization of instruments and implants
  • Laboratories: media preparation, sample processing
  • Food industry: sterilizing products for extended shelf life
  • Pharmacy: drug production
  • Chemical industry: pressure processes and heat treatment
